> (of course, I have the FreeBSD 6.2-RELEASE discs but they are
> outdated, the dependences are completely different from the ones used
> in 6.2-STABLE)

I'd say you misunderstood the relationship here: please note that
FreeBSD releases as such have not very much to do with the up-to-date
state of third party software and dependencies in the ports tree. You
can have up-to-date ports tree and installed applications on the latest
release of both CURRENT and STABLE branches (that includes the CD you
have -- you would just pick up the latest ports tree instead of one
shipped on CD).
